Brother MFC-5840CN Error : Unable to clean Please help me solve this error. the service manual didn't teach me how to reset the printer. Thank you.
Unable to clean means that the waste-ink "sponge" is full. If you've already checked for small paper part (which is very unlikely to cause this error message), the error is mechanical. Unfortunately, that's not something us users can change, but the machine would require to be sent to service. So if your machine is not within warranty, I'd doubt it'll be worth the service cost.
When trying to use your Brother machine you get the message "Unable to
_____". The blank may be the word Change, Print, Scan or Clean and
these words may vary from model to model.
This message is a general
message and will appear for different reasons. It often indicates a
paper jam or a mechanical issue. Complete the following to determine
the possible issue.
Check for foreign objects, such as a clip or ripped paper, inside the machine.
Open
the scanner cover by pulling up on the lower right corner of the cover.
Look inside the machine and remove any foreign objects. If you see
jammed paper or another item inside this area, gently pull it out and
then close the scanner cover securely.
Then with the power on, pull the plug from the wall for several minutes. The plug it in and power the unit up.
